Wielu naszych klientów korzysta z sieci korporacyjnych, w których nie ma kontroli nad wersjami przeglądarek itp.
Mamy witrynę Wordpress, która nie działa dobrze z IE8.
Nie możemy poinformować klientów o konieczności aktualizacji, ponieważ nie mogą.
Jak powinniśmy sobie z tym poradzić?
Odpowiedzi:
Spraw, aby Twoja strona działała dobrze dzięki IE8. Naprawdę.
IE8 nie jest aż tak przestarzały. O ile twoja strona nie jest stworzona wyłącznie po to, aby ją zaspokajać, w takim przypadku powinna była być stworzona do pracy z tym, co mają.
Nie masz kontroli nad tym, co oni uruchamiają ... nie mają kontroli nad tym, co oni uruchamiają ... ale masz kontrolę nad tym, co im służysz. Odpowiedź wydaje się więc oczywista.
źródło
To pytanie o produkt i zasady, a nie pytanie techniczne. Mam jednak do czynienia z podobną sytuacją - prowadzimy witrynę internetową opartą na produkcie dostawcy i zawierającą listę kompatybilności. Ta lista jest przekazywana naszym klientom jako część ich pracy. Jeśli nie mogą uruchomić przeglądarek, z którymi, jak mówimy, działa nasza strona, nie otrzymują wsparcia dla tych przeglądarek (lub mogą nawet nie być klientami).
Jeśli firma klienta kupuje twoją usługę, musi ona znać Twoją listę zgodności. Nie różni się to tak bardzo, że kupują oprogramowanie do działania we własnym środowisku - jeśli wymaga ono SQL 2008, ale mają tylko SQL 2005, to od nich zależy, czy będzie działać, uaktualnić do obsługiwanej wersji, czy nie kupić produkt.
źródło
Jedną z najlepszych opcji jest zainstalowanie wtyczki Chrome Frame: http://code.google.com/chrome/chromeframe/
Korzyści to:
Musisz dodać metatag do swojej witryny wordpress. Do tego celu służy także wtyczka wordpress: http://wordpress.org/extend/plugins/google-chrome-frame/
źródło
Wiem, że pytasz o IE8, który jak wielu tutaj powiedział - powinieneś wesprzeć. Ale powiedzmy, że z jakiegoś powodu naprawdę nie możesz odtworzyć ich problemu, możesz spróbować tego, co robimy, gdy mamy do czynienia z organizacjami wewnętrznie działającymi w IE6 (nie uwierzysz, ile jest w Izraelu): zespół IT, który pozwoli im zainstalować Firefoksa i / lub Chrome. Często wiąże się to z żebraniem i błaganiem (bardzo strategiczne taktyki). W większości przypadków pozwalają na to i staje się to przeglądarką z wyboru dla naszego klienta w organizacji.
źródło
Pracuję dla uni jako web dev, a IE8 to prawdziwy ból! Skrypt, który opracowałem, który działał idealnie na mojej lokalnej wersji IE8, psował się na komputerach z kompilacją Uni także na IE8. Nie mogłem odtworzyć problemu na moim komputerze, tak jak widziałem, że powiedziałeś w komentarzu, a potem zauważyłem, że używam 8.7.xxxx.xxxxx, ale komputery uni, na których działa 8.6.xxxx.xxxxx ... obie wersje wydają się być różne dużo ... Zgaduję, że to może być twój problem z odtworzeniem twojego problemu erhhh, wiem, że to mnie zawiodło! Możesz pobrać wersję 8.0 ze starej wersji . Zgaduję, że jeśli działa w wersji 8.0, będzie działał w wersji 8.x.
W odpowiedzi na twoje główne pytanie musisz sobie z tym poradzić. IE8 nadal ma duży udział w rynku przeglądarek, chociaż IE8 nie ma żadnej możliwości rozwoju, tylko się kurczy, wciąż musimy zadbać o użytkowników. Tworzenie stron internetowych byłoby łatwiejsze dla wielu osób, gdybyśmy nie musieli radzić sobie z pomieszanymi układami i ignorancją w stosunku do ustalonych standardów sieciowych ... ale ostatecznie konkurencja, twórcy IE robią dużo fajnych rzeczy, chciałbym tylko, żeby mieli 6 tygodniowe zasady aktualizacji, takie jak chrome, aby mogli naprawić fajne rzeczy, które idą źle!
źródło
Szczerze mówiąc, spraw, aby Twoja strona działała z IE 8; ma dość dobrą obsługę CSS <3 i JavaScript. Jeśli występują niewielkie problemy z IE, użyj komentarzy warunkowych . Jeśli używasz HTML5, przynajmniej użyj html5shiv , ale prawdopodobnie powinieneś użyć Modernizr , który obejmuje html5shiv.
Jeśli Twój motyw nie obsługuje IE <8, utwórz motyw pochodny lub podrzędny albo użyj innego motywu. Oto oficjalny przewodnik WordPress dotyczący tworzenia motywu .
źródło